This summer saw Tottenham Hotspur pursue the signature of Southampton midfielder Pierre-Emile Hojbjerg with serious persistence. 

Eventually, Spurs and Jose Mourinho got their man, signing the Danish international in a deal worth a reported (Sky Sports) £15 million, beating off competition from Everton for his signature. 

It was a move that had many scratching their heads.

Whilst Hojbjerg had always been a solid performer for Southampton the former Saints captain never truly stood out as a game-changing player. 

However, the bold decision from Jose Mourinho has so far been proven right and a recent statistic showcases just how impressive Hojbjerg has been in the Premier League so far this season. 

These days, with the way teams play out from the back, it is usually a centre-back that dominates the ‘most passes’ category but the fact that Tottenham’s all-action midfielder holds the accolade is a testament to the influence he has on this team. 

Many people felt that Hojbjerg was simply not the sort of transfer that Tottenham needed at this time but the Dane has so far proved to be an inspired piece of business from the North London club. 

Tottenham fans will just hope that continues to be the case throughout the campaign.
